How Does It Work?

Transcranial Magnetic Stimulation (TMS) works by delivering magnetic pulses to specific areas of the brain. These pulses induce small electrical currents, which can modulate neural activity in targeted regions associated with mood regulation, pain perception, and cognition. By stimulating or inhibiting neural circuits, TMS can help restore the balance of brain activity, making it beneficial for conditions like depression, anxiety, and chronic pain.

NeuroStar: First & Only FDA-Cleared
TMS Therapy for Adolescents

NeuroStar is an FDA-cleared TMS therapy for adjunct treatment of major depressive disorder (MDD) in adolescents aged 15-21. NeuroStar now offers a treatment alternative for younger patients grappling with depression, especially those who haven’t found success with traditional care methods.
